Web8 feb. 2024 · Enabling NumPy behavior In order to use tnp as NumPy, enable NumPy behavior for TensorFlow: tnp.experimental_enable_numpy_behavior() This call enables type promotion in TensorFlow and also changes type inference, when converting literals to tensors, to more strictly follow the NumPy standard. The best way to change the data type of an existing array, is to make a copy of the array with the astype() method.. The astype() function creates a copy of the array, and allows you to specify the data type as a parameter..
